Her father, while somewhat progressive, also acted as devil’s advocate in lively debates over issues at mealtimes. Her mother was an ardent proponent of woman’s suffrage her grandmother, Martha Ramsay Mead, who lived with them, was, with her mother, interested in experimenting with the latest ideas in education. She grew up in a household open to new ideas and social change. Margaret Mead, noted twentieth century American cultural anthropologist, was born December 16, 1901, in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, to Emily Fogg Mead, sociologist and social activist, and Edward Sherwood Mead, economist and professor at the Wharton School of Finance and Commerce at the University of Pennsylvania.
